Topical authority is an indicator of how deeply and systematically a website covers a specific topic. In the eyes of a search engine, such a website is considered an expert source worthy of trust. This is not a formal rating, but the result of an analysis of the structure, completeness of coverage, content relevance, and behavioral factors. Google’s algorithms strive to show not just pages with keywords in the top results, but sources that demonstrate consistent expertise on the topic. And while it used to be possible to promote individual pages, now the strength of the entire thematic cluster is important.

Authority on a topic is built not on the number of publications, but on depth and structure. When a website answers not only the main query (“what is SEO”) but also related queries (“technical SEO,” “sitemap,” “robots.txt,” “indexing,” “canonical URLs”), it demonstrates breadth of coverage and depth of immersion. This allows the search engine to “trust” it with more queries in that area. This approach is especially relevant for niche projects and business websites. How topical authority works at the website structure level

For a website to be considered authoritative, it must demonstrate that it controls the topic: it covers it in all directions, answers follow-up questions, supports updates, and guides the user along a logical path. Expertise in a niche is built through thematic clusters: these are groups of related pages, each of which is responsible for a specific aspect of the topic. Together, they form a single semantic cloud that covers queries of varying frequency and intent. It’s like a funnel: from general terms to details, from introductory guides to in-depth case studies and tools.

Topical authority is achieved through:

  • depth of content structure — articles, sub-articles, series, sub-guides,
  • internal linking based on meaning and engagement levels,
  • no missing subtopics within a cluster,
  • answers to typical clarifying queries and People Also Ask,
  • updatability and development of topics: extensions, additions, case studies,
  • consistency of format: each cluster has a unified logic and structure,
  • integration of commercial and informational blocks without conflicts,
  • presence of authors, expertise, links to sources (especially in YMYL topics).

This creates not just a library of texts, but a thematic core that Google perceives as a “center of competence.” At the same time, it is important that the structure is not random: if the materials are written without a map, without connections and nesting, no topical authority will emerge. The site will be perceived as a collection rather than a source. Therefore, all content work should be based on a plan: what topics, in what order, how they are related, and where they lead.

How to build topical authority from scratch or strengthen your current

The path to topical authority begins with choosing a topic. It is a mistake to try to cover everything at once. Algorithms evaluate depth, not breadth. It is better to take one segment and cover it completely than to write articles on different topics without linking them together. After selecting a topic, create a content map — a list of subtopics that need to be covered. These can be direct derivatives (e.g., “search engine optimization” → “internal optimization,” “external optimization,” “audit”) or more specific intents (questions, comparisons, step-by-step instructions, case studies).

The strategy looks like this:

  • a cluster is collected by keywords,
  • grouped by query level and intent type,
  • a plan is created — from general to specific, from the basics to the details,
  • a separate article or block is created for each topic,
  • cross-linking is built between all levels,
  • add transition blocks, reading chains, “next steps,”
  • track behavior: which articles are read, which ones are left, which ones return to the search results,
  • make updates, expansions, additions — expertise is never static.

At this stage, it is important not only to cover all the keywords, but also to build a sequence. The article “How SEO works” should lead to “promotion stages,” from there to “technical audit,” and then to “SEO mistakes” and “how to choose a contractor.” This forms a route that is perceived as an expert path. How to check topical authority and strengthen it

You can check topical authority using a number of indicators. First of all, visibility in the cluster: which topics and how many pages are ranked in the top 30. If you have written 20 articles on a topic and only one is in the top 30, then your coverage is weak or the connection between the pages is insufficient. Next, analyze the entry points: do the relevant pages match the concept, is there any cannibalization? Check the structure: are there nesting levels, logical transitions, and overlapping intents? It is also important to understand that topical authority is not “one article at the top.” It is when the entire cluster supports the ranking, traffic comes from different levels, and the pages reinforce each other.

If the indicator is low, you can strengthen topical authority by:

  • expanding the cluster with missing topics,
  • strengthening interlinking between all materials,
  • updating and expanding outdated articles,
  • creating a central cluster catalog page (hub page),
  • adding recommendation blocks, related questions, visual transitions,
  • refining snippets — appearing in extended results reinforces the perception of expertise.

Topical authority cannot be bought or imitated. It is built through hard work, content, architecture, and data. It is a long-term investment, but it is what distinguishes a website that stays at the top for years from one that drops with every update.

Topical Authority is about the depth of development of a specific topic, while Domain Authority is about the overall influence and popularity of a site on the web. A resource may have high domain authority due to many links, but weak disclosure of a particular topic. On the contrary, a site with a narrow specialization can be a leader in a specific topic even with a modest overall authority. Search engines increasingly take into account contextual expertise, rather than the overall strength of a domain. This is especially relevant for niche projects that purposefully develop their topic. Thus, both indicators are important, but Topical Authority becomes critically important for topics that require trust and accuracy.
